Output 3b84353726a8629b29d6a003048a9b5c5aac70f4d170a88d91a3dccb84dd7b19:3

value
33146
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2ef4ad2d42e032c82c183f26c7072f3a49782645e8e504de372c506ac3d67d5
address
bc1puth545k59cpjeqkps0excurj7wjf0qnyt689qn0rwtzsdtpavl2szkcs76
transaction
3b84353726a8629b29d6a003048a9b5c5aac70f4d170a88d91a3dccb84dd7b19
spent
true